Default Need a workaround for large workbook (need more formula memory)

Hello,

I am creating a excel workbook model that is running out of formula memory.
It has a data sheet with all the information. The working sheet pulls in data
from the data sheet depending on selections made by the user and runs
different calculations and scenarios.

The problem I am running into is once there are more than 2,000 lines in the
working sheet excel errors out due to memory and the screen turns black. Is
there a way through vb to not use vlookups or indexing and only retrieve new
data when a selection changes? The average line count is around 8,000 lines
and 85 columns of formulas.

Any help would be great.
